I just installed the application overclockwidget and it has boosted standby time by a lot

All you have to do is

1. Root
2. Install the overclockwidget
3. Settings for widget enable differ freq screen off
4. Set freq to 245000 min and max for screen off freq

That's it

This was posted somewhere so it's not my idea but works great

yeah basically it underclocks it while screen is off so it saves battery when you dont need it

when you turn it on, your evo is fully clocked to spec.

Is it responsive with the underclocking? What I mean is, when you turn the screen on does it immediately put the CPU back to stock speed? On te Pre, the underclocking would take a second to restore the stock speed, and the experience wasn't so great.

It has been near instant and I have experienced no lag while using it when I turn it on.

I think you wont notice since it does it immediately.
